On the ultimate day of the 2024 Paris Olympic Video games, reigning Olympic champion Jennifer Valente (USA) maintained her focus all through the four-race ladies’s Omnium, securing the gold medal as soon as once more.
Valente’s gold medal is her fifth Olympic medal general, earned throughout three Olympic Video games, and her second gold of those Video games. She beforehand gained a silver in group pursuit on the Rio 2016 Olympics and each a silver and gold on the Tokyo 2020 Olympics.
“There’s nothing higher than this and I’m tremendous, tremendous happy and enthusiastic about this,” Valente mentioned.
“I feel every Olympic medal is approached as its personal entity and also you goal a race and also you do what you may to organize and that’s usually both an entire quad, it’s a four-year course of and even an eight-year course of or an entire profession course of. And so choosing occasions and specializing in these and actually focusing on what you’re making an attempt to perform.”
“Every Olympic medal is its personal course of and its personal journey.”
The technique on the ultimate day of racing on the Olympics was to remain calm within the scorching velodrome.
“Staying cool, not overheating was an enormous one, however so far as racing goes, taking every race as a stand-alone principally and actually type of come out swinging for each after which reset for the subsequent race.”
After inserting first within the scratch race and second within the tempo race, Valente led your entire Elimination race, choosing off opponents one after the other. By ending first within the third occasion, she added 40 factors to her complete, extending her result in 10 factors over Australia’s Georgia Baker.
The American rider knew that something might occur within the chaotic closing race, the factors race.
“An omnium is actually not over till it’s all the best way over and bunch racing will be so unpredictable and loads of issues can occur, there will be crashes, individuals can take a late lap or, or, and each time there are factors, the leaderboard reshuffles a bit bit,” she mentioned. “So you need to proceed to guage what’s occurring.”
After incomes 5 factors within the first dash of the factors race, Valente carefully monitored Baker, who was narrowing the hole. With underneath 50 laps to go, a number of riders lapped the sector, every gaining 20 factors. Sensing the urgency, Valente made a decisive transfer to affix them, efficiently lapping the sector and including 20 essential factors to her complete. Valente clinched the Olympic title with 144 factors.
